The Role

As a Merchandise Processing Team Member, your core responsibility is to ensure the seamless flow of merchandise through various stages of processing within the retail environment. This includes conducting thorough quality inspections on received items, identifying and properly disposing of unsellable merchandise, and sorting products into designated bins for further processing. You play a crucial role in maintaining organized and clean merchandise processing areas, adhering to health and safety guidelines, and utilizing personal protective equipment (PPE) during tasks. Your attention to detail is essential in grading items based on established guidelines, attaching price tags, and preparing merchandise for the retail floor. Collaboration is key as you work alongside team members to replenish stock, assist in floor changes, and contribute to the success of sale events.

Duties and Responsibilities

Departmental Duties

  • Perform quality inspections for received merchandise to ensure items meet Company standards – check for rips, stains, odors, insects, dampness, etc.
  • Properly dispose of all unsellable merchandise.
  • Sort items belonging to different sub departments into appropriate bins to be re-routed.
  • Ensure department bins are clearly marked with the accurate vendor code that reflects the location, date and poundage of the product being sorted.
  • Hang approved inspected garment on the correct hanger, placing it on the designated line.
  • Grade items according to established guidelines to determine price.
  • Attach price tags on graded items, code merchandise as per Reduction Cost Code Standards.
  • Move tagged items onto rolling racks and organize based on category, size, and colour charts.

Health and Safety

  • Ensure that the merchandise processing area is kept in an organized and clean manner in accordance with company housekeeping standards.
  • Take precautionary measures and follow company guidelines against external and internal theft.
  • Maintain a safe workplace by identifying and properly removing any hazards and reporting hazards to management and the Joint Health and Safety Committee.
  • Immediately report employee or customer accidents to management.
  • Ensure proper PPE is worn while performing various tasks.
  • Practice safe lifting and handling of merchandise.

Other Duties

  • Roll racks onto the retail floor to replenish stock; providing customer service and helping to maintain store appearance by removing empty hangers, correcting misplaced items, etc.
  • Assist in ragging out the identified colour tags to make space for new stock on the retail floor.
  • Participate in floor changes, back-stock program.
  • Assist management with the preparation and execution of sale days.
